On Mon, 19 Jan 2004, Gerard Seibert wrote:

> I want to format disks that I use in my ZIP drive in either the
> FAT(32) or NTFS systems. Is there anyway to make FreeBSD accomplish
> that task? All it seems to want to do is use the FAT(16) system. I am
> now using version 5.2.

The man page for newfs_msdos shows a -F flag, just like Linux's
mkfs.vfat takes.  What error message do you get?
